###環境
Vue.js
AWSサーバー
###問題
コンソールに表示される「net::ERR_CONNECTION_TIMED_OUT」と「net::ERR_CONNECTION_REFUSED」のエラーによってVue.jsで処理を変えたいのですが、Vue.jsでどのようにエラーを受け取れば良いかわかりません。
###教えていただきたいこと
・この問題が解決できる方法
・コンソールに出てくるエラーを受け取る方法
・エラーの時にAWSからなにかしら返すような処理
・解決に近づけそうな案
などなどなんでも良いので、回答よろしくお願いいたします。
こちらがコンソールに表示されるエラーです
※黒塗りが多く、見えにくく申し訳ありません。
画像のように
インスタンスが立ち上がっていない状態でPOSTすると、コンソールに
「net::ERR_CONNECTION_TIMED_OUT」このようなエラーが返ってきます。
また、インスタンスが立ち上がっていてもPOSTできない状態であれば、
「net::ERR_CONNECTION_REFUSED」このようなエラーが返ってきます。
「Error: Network Error」の下の行の「▶︎」の中身は同じでした。
###エラーを受け取っているコードはこちらになります。
Vue
1#Script 2axios.post(url, data, config) 3 .then((response) => { 4 console.log(response); 5 }) 6 #ここでエラーを受け取っています 7 .catch(function(error) { 8 if (!error.response) { 9 console.log(error.response); # この時返ってきたものがが「undefind」で、 10 console.log(error); # この時返ってきたものが、「Error: Network Error」になります。 11 console.info(error.config); # この時返ってきたものが「▶︎」以降です
回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/04/26 09:45